Becker analyzed discrimination as preferences or constraints that affect wages, employment, and competition, helping bring the subject into formal economics. His crime model treated offending as responsive to expected benefits, detection, punishment, and alternatives. Both programs generated empirical research and criticism over social structure, norms, enforcement harms, and simplified rationality.
